Gross enrolment ratio, primary and lower secondary, both sexes in Jamaica
Jamaica: Gross enrolment ratio, primary and lower secondary, both sexes was 85.6% in 2019. ▼ Falling
Gross enrolment ratio, primary and lower secondary, both sexes in Jamaica, 1982–2019
Source: UNESCO Institute for Statistics. Measured in %.
Analysis
In 2019, gross enrolment ratio, primary and lower secondary, both sexes in Jamaica stood at 85.6%. That is the lowest value across all 12 years on record.
That represents a change of down 3.6% on the previous year and down 11.7% over ten years.
Over the whole period, gross enrolment ratio, primary and lower secondary, both sexes in Jamaica peaked at 102.2% in 1982 and was at its lowest, 85.6%, in 2019.
Jamaica ranks 162nd of 188 countries on this measure, in the bottom quarter.
The long-run direction has been consistently falling across the 12 years of available data.
Gross enrolment ratio, primary and lower secondary, both sexes in Jamaica, year by year
| Year | % | Change |
|---|---|---|
| 1982 | 102.2% | — |
| 1999 | 94.6% | -7.4% |
| 2000 | 94.6% | +0.0% |
| 2001 | 93.9% | -0.8% |
| 2002 | 94.3% | +0.4% |
| 2003 | 93.5% | -0.9% |
| 2004 | 96.9% | +3.7% |
| 2015 | 89.2% | -8.0% |
| 2016 | 89.8% | +0.7% |
| 2017 | 87.3% | -2.7% |
| 2018 | 88.8% | +1.6% |
| 2019 | 85.6% | -3.6% |

About this data
Total enrollment in primary and lower secondary education, regardless of age, expressed as a percentage of the population of official primary and lower secondary education age. GER can exceed 100% due to the inclusion of over-aged and under-aged students because of early or late school entrance and grade repetition.
